参考书籍《selenium3 自动化测试实战》
安装 android studio
1. Java 开发环境
之前已经搭建好了;
2. android studio 下载:下载速度挺快的:
https://developer.android.google.cn/studio/
一路NEXT,安装到最后的时候,提示报错,如下:
This computer does not support Intel Virtualization Technology (VT-x) or it is being exclusively used by Hyper-V. HAXM cannot be installed.
Please ensure Hyper-V is disabled in Windows Features, or refer to the Intel HAXM documentation for more information.
刚刚安装了docker, 开启了 Hyper-V, 安装android-studio 有提示不能开启,按先试着关闭看看。
结果:关闭有效。
还遇到个问题,可能安装的时候没让创建快捷方式,所以不知道如何启动了。于是找到了android studio 的安装文件,在文件中找到了启动文件:studio64.exe,之后重新启动。
之后创建了项目,并创建了android 模拟器,并添加了环境变量。
验证是否安装成功:
配置好环境变量后,重新计算机,在windows 命令提示符下,输入 adb, 输出 adb的版本信息,表示安装成功。
(使用windows powersehll 有效;WIN+ R 启动的命令提示符下无法识别adb,暂时不确定原因,猜测是环境变量设置的问题)
安装Appuim Desktop
地址:
https://github.com/appium/appium-desktop/releases
运行第一个测试:
异常1: Could not find a driver for automationName ‘appium‘ and platformName ‘7.0‘. Please check your desired capabilities
少添加了一个参数:platformVersion
异常2:命令启动appium报错:‘app‘ option is required for reinstall
查看了模拟器中,没有calculator2, 可能英因为这个原因无法启动;也没找到有效的下载方法;计划明天自己下载一个APP实现一些简单地方法。
整体感觉,搭建环境难度不高,需要找对合适的环境搭建材料,然后执行即可;搭建过程中,难免各种异常情况,需要理解、尝试操作,最后还是可以成功的。